Written by some 400 subject experts representing diverse academic and applied domains, this multidisciplinary resource surveys the vanguard of biomaterials and biomedical engineering technologies utilizing biomaterials—uncovering current lines of research as well as innovative applications in tissue engineering, prosthetics, drug delivery, biosensors, and medical devices. The Encyclopedia vibrantly portrays field progress through the placement of nearly 9000 literature citations, 200 chemical structures and equations, and 350 color graphics.
